Managing many tax-deferred accounts also can show difficult. The IRS mandates required minimum distributions (RMDs) each year from all these types of accounts starting at age 73 (assuming you're no longer Performing for that employer sponsoring the account). RMDs are calculated separately and needs to be taken out individually for every 401(k). In case you fail to correctly determine your RMD or Never get it by the due date, chances are you'll owe a twenty five% penalty over the shortfall.
